What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e-Zertifikat is a worldwide recognized certification awarded by the Goethe-Institut. This non-profit organization, commissioned by the German federal government, promotes the study of the German language and cultivates international cultural exchange.
The certificates line up strictly with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), guaranteeing that a level achieved in one country is equivalent to the very same level in another. The Levels of Proficiency: From A1 to C2
The Goethe-Institut uses examinations varying from basic efficiency to near-native mastery. Each level serves a specific function in the scholastic and professional world.
Table 1: Overview of Goethe Certificate Levels
| CEFR Level | Description | Normal Use Case |
|---|---|---|
| A1 | Development/ Beginner | Household reunification visas, standard interaction. |
| A2 | Waystage/ Elementary | Preparation for fundamental job tasks, social integration. |
| B1 | Threshold/ Intermediate | German citizenship, trade training (Ausbildung). |
| B2 | Vantage/ Upper Intermediate | Employment in professional fields, some degree programs. |
| C1 | Effective Operational Proficiency | University admission, medical occupations. |
| C2 | Mastery/ Near-native | Academic research study, senior executive roles, teaching. |

The Components of the Examination
To successfully "earn" the certificate after paying the registration cost, candidates need to pass four distinct modules. These modules guarantee that the learner is well-rounded in their linguistic capabilities.
- Checking Out (Lesen): Candidates need to show the ability to comprehend various texts, from short notifications (A1) to complicated scholastic essays (C2).
- Listening (Hören): This module checks the capability to follow discussions, public statements, and lectures.
- Composing (Schreiben): Candidates are required to produce written material, such as e-mails, letters, or viewpoint pieces.
- Speaking (Sprechen): A face-to-face examination (typically in pairs or groups) where candidates must express themselves, ask questions, and take part in discussion.

2. How long is the Goethe Certificate valid?
Goethe Certificates for grownups (A1 through C2) do not expire. Nevertheless, lots of companies and migration offices need a certificate that was released within the last 2 years to guarantee the candidate's language skills are still present.
3. What is the passing rating for the examination?
Usually, a prospect must achieve at least 60% of the optimum possible points in each module to pass. For some levels, like B1 and B2, modules can be taken and passed individually.
